Located just south of Swansboro, is Hammocks Beach State Park and Bear Island. cliffs ice cream ledgewoodSpletKnown as the Friendly City by the Sea, Swansboro rests where the mouth of the White Oak River joins the Atlantic Ocean and flows past the unspoiled beaches of Bear Island. … cliffs ice cream ledgewood nj hoursSpletBear Island is part of Hammocks Beach State Park in NC. The island is totally undeveloped except for a docking area, picnic tables and other day-use facilities. It is accessible by ferry or boat from the mainland portion of the park near Swansboro, NC. Primitive camping is allowed on the island, and you can kayak very close to some of the sites ... cliffs ice cream cakes
